We’ve heard it before and we’ll hear it again: menopause can cause all sorts of changes to your vagina, which can not only disrupt your sex life, but just be downright uncomfortable.

One common issue is vaginal dryness. As we get older, especially after menopause, the delicate vaginal tissue begins to lose natural oils. Even more, “declining estrogen levels during the menopausal transition can lead to itching, irritation, and painful sex,” says Dr. Alyssa Dweck, gynecologist and sexual health expert.
